Description

Eisenhower is a time management solution based on the Eisenhower matrix, supporting you in prioritizing and getting tasks done by urgency and importance. It helps you organizing both your business and personal tasks altogether, reducing stress while increasing productivity at the same time.
Other apps focus on collecting many lists and tasks, Eisenhower helps you to actually complete the ones that really matter—through providing a framework to filter incoming tasks and maximize the happy feeling of completion when finishing or delegating them.

FEATURES
—————
▶ Task Counter
On each to-do sheet, best manage no more than 8 tasks. Still, we have made room for unlimited tasks and notes whenever you might need it—and each sheet counts how many there are to tackle right now.
▶ Focus Mode
For urgent and important tasks, you can use a special timer, helping you to focus on only one task for 30 minutes—or whatever duration you like best.
▶ Schedule & Delegate
Using other task-related actions, you can directly place reminders in your calendar or send e-mails including the tasks to co-workers.
▶ Cloud Sync
Once you have created your account, Eisenhower automatically syncs with the free web client on app.eisenhower.me—and vice versa, in real-time!
